Q. Consider the following statements regarding the impact of the arrival of Europeans in India:
1.The arrival of Europeans disrupted the existing regulated system of trade in India.
2.The primary objective of the Europeans was to control textile production in India.
Which of the statements given above is/are correct?

[A] 1 only

[B] 2 only

[C] Both 1 and 2

[D] Neither 1 nor 2

Answer: A
Notes:

Explanation:

  • The arrival of Europeans, starting with the Portuguese, was the first major external shock to India’s well-established trade system.
  • The Europeans’ primary interest was in securing spices, not controlling textile production, although they did trade Indian textiles for spices.
